Compartir a través de


Función XMQuaternionBaryCentricV (directxmath.h)

Devuelve un punto en coordenadas barycéntricas, utilizando los cuaterniones especificados.

Sintaxis

XMVECTOR XM_CALLCONV XMQuaternionBaryCentricV(
  [in] FXMVECTOR Q0,
  [in] FXMVECTOR Q1,
  [in] FXMVECTOR Q2,
  [in] GXMVECTOR F,
  [in] HXMVECTOR G
) noexcept;

Parámetros

[in] Q0

Primer cuaternión en el triángulo.

[in] Q1

Segundo cuaternión en el triángulo.

[in] Q2

Tercer cuaternión en el triángulo.

[in] F

Factor de ponderación. Todos los componentes de este vector deben ser los mismos.

[in] G

Factor de ponderación. Todos los componentes de este vector deben ser los mismos.

Valor devuelto

Devuelve un cuaternión en coordenadas barycéntricas.

Comentarios

Las funciones de cuaternión directXMath usan un vector XMVECTOR 4 para representar cuaterniones, donde los componentes X, Y y Z son la parte vectorial y el componente W es la parte escalar.

Esta función es idéntica a XMQuaternionBaryCéntrico , excepto que F y G se proporcionan mediante un vector 4D en lugar de un valor float .

Requisitos de la plataforma

Microsoft Visual Studio 2010 o Microsoft Visual Studio 2012 con Windows SDK para Windows 8. Compatible con aplicaciones de escritorio Win32, aplicaciones de la Tienda Windows y Windows Phone 8 aplicaciones.

Requisitos

Requisito Value
Plataforma de destino Windows
Encabezado directxmath.h

Consulte también

Funciones de cuaternión de la biblioteca DirectXMath

XMQuaternionBaryCéntrico